Glowing Facial Scrub and Soothing Bath

For smooth, soft and glowing skin, give yourself a gentle facial and body scrub with Baking Soda. Make a paste of three parts of Baking Soda to one part water. Rub in a gentle circular motion to exfoliate skin and remove dead skin cells. (Be careful to avoid eye area.) Rinse clean with warm water. Leaves skin feeling nourished and refreshed. Gentle enough for daily use!

For a relaxing ending to a long day, add 1/2 cup of Baking Soda to your bath to neutralize acids on the skin and help wash away oil and perspiration. When combined with water, baking soda goes to work softening and soothing skin. It will also neutralize irritants that the body brings to its surface as a result of a bite, skin irritation or mild sunburn (these irritants are acidic in nature).

Fresh Mani: Dip a brush into Baking Soda and scrub nails and cuticles. Make a paste of three parts of Baking Soda to one part water. Rub in a gentle, circular motion over hands and fingers to exfoliate and smooth. Rinse clean with warm water and apply polish as usual.

Exfoliating Pedi: Blend two tablespoons of Baking Soda in a basin of warm water. After a nice soak, make a scrub using three parts of Baking Soda and one part water. Follow with an application of a rich moisturizer and a warm towel foot wrap. Let sit for 5-10 minutes. Feet will feel smooth and clean.

Hair Care Refresh: Get rid of product buildup by sprinkling a small amount (quarter-size) of Baking Soda into your palm along with your favorite shampoo. Shampoo as usual and rinse thoroughly. Baking Soda helps remove the residue that styling products leave behind so your hair is cleaner and more manageable.

For lustrous hair with more shine, keep brushes and combs clean. Remove natural oil build-up and hair product residue by soaking combs and brushes in a solution of 1 teaspoon of Baking Soda in a small basin of warm water. Rinse and allow to dry.

Toothpaste and Mouthwash: For a bright, gleaming smiles, brush teeth with Baking Soda. Just sprinkle baking soda into your palm, dip a damp toothbrush into it, and brush*. For a refreshing mouthwash, use 1 teaspoon baking soda in ½ glass of water. Swish the solution through your teeth and rinse.
